RV Intruder

I have just finished my own iDevice application for intrusion detection. It uses the Elgato Eve Motion Sensor (~$50). The issue with these type of devices is that they require a hub (Instead or Apple TV) to be able to send alerts to your iPhone. I noticed that the iDevice could detect the intrusion. So why not have it send an SMS. I created a web site that will send the SMS. Then I just access that site if I want it to send an SMS.

This will require me to leave one of my iDevices (iPhone or iPad with data plan) in my rig to detect the motion. The other device will get the SMS. I tend to carry my iPad into restaurants for reading while eating. So I can leave the iPhone in rig.

This is not a commercial product, so I can't share. Just an exercise in making it work.
